Ramallah eateries stop sale of 'American food' [Palestinian Authority boycotts American products]
Jerusalem Post ^ | Dec. 8, 2003 | KHALED ABU TOAMEH

Posted on 12/08/2003 9:29:21 AM PST by yonif

In a surprise move, the owners of all American-style restaurants in the Ramallah area announced on Sunday that they were closing down. The owners did not give an explanation for the move, but locals said it was part of a Palestinian Authority campaign to boycott American products.

"People here are angry with the US because of its crimes in Iraq and its continued support for Israel," said a worker at one of the popular eateries.

The owner of one of the fast-food restaurants said: "All I can say is that we don't want to sell American food in Ramallah. This is a decision that was taken by all owners in the Ramallah area. Of course there is a political message here."

The owners published an advertisement in Al-Quds announcing their decision to close. The statement read: "We the owners of American restaurants in the Ramallah district announce our desire to liquidate our businesses and sell all the equipment used to prepare American meals."

The American restaurants in Ramallah include the Kentucky-style Broasted Chicken, Checkers, a local equivalent to McDonald's, Mickey Mouse Submarine, which offers an array of roast beef, cheese, grilled chicken, turkey, and burgers between buns, and Subway, the American sandwich chain.
